Anyways, I've been assigned the interior of some lighthouse (I don't really know which one) but I'm completely rebuilding it from scratch. Here is my progress so far:

I'm using a relatively low-poly displacement texture to help bring some dimension to the rocky wall and pillars. I'd do it by hand with cuts but that would take hours, wouldn't be much less poly, and would look negligibly better if that. If this looks good now, imagine when it's gonna use some shaders and normal maps :P.

I have a 50k triangle limit, and so far I'm close to 40. Should be able to get this done under that limit, because these results are pretty nice and I'd hate for it to have to be scrapped. The floor boards are 3D too, achieved with cuts on each black line between the floor board--cheap, low poly, and effective. It's those kind of details that really make a difference IMO.
